UK Launches £100M Sovereign AI Procurement Scheme for Startups
petewoodbridge · x · 2026-09-01
The UK government launched the Sovereign AI R&D Procurement Scheme, offering up to £100m for AI startups to work directly with the public sector. The scheme removes traditional barriers like minimum turnover requirements, streamlines applications, allows companies to retain IP, and offers upfront payments to help cash-constrained startups participate.
